Black Tank Build-up

My Father-in-Laws's TT has some build up in the Black Tank. When it warms up I plan on putting water in the black tank and let set, then dump it, repeating several times hoping to loosen some of the build-up up. I was also thinking about the Geo Method, will it help loosen build-up? Also thinking about using a heated power washer, sticking wand down through toilet, and placing a old towel at the top to catch slash back and move the wand around as much as I can to break up as much as I can reach.
Any other ideas except keep using lots of water.

  • The wand that Walmart sells doesn't work that great. You can build a wand that will help in the flushing. A good wand will help but multiple filling and emptying like other posts mention is about only way to clean after an extended time without proper cleaning.
  • When the weather breaks; fill the tank with HOT water and one half bottle of Calgon water softener. Let sit. Drive around on some bumpy curvy road. Dump. Repeat if necessary. We had this problem and this did work for us. Some people still don't know not to leave the black tank valve open and to use lots of water. Good Luck.
